How much do professional resume writing services cost?

When you feel like you've found a couple of companies you could work with, it's time to dig into how much they'll charge. 

Keep the old adage that you get what you pay for in mind when comparing professional resume writing service costs . You should expect to spend somewhere between $200 and $1,000 - sometimes more, depending on the resume writing service you need. 

There are three basic ranges to consider when looking at professional resume writing service costs:

Entry level: This is for anyone new to the job market or someone who has less than 5 years of experience. You should expect to pay around $200. 

Professional level: If you're approaching 10-15 years of experience, you'll need someone with more experience who can concisely summarize your career with relevant keywords. For this range, your resume writer will likely charge somewhere in the neighborhood of $200 - $400.

Executive level: As you might expect, someone seeking a senior-level management or C-suite position will need a more experienced resume writer. Executive services range from $350 - $700. 

If you need a cover letter, professional biography, thank you or follow-up notes, or a new LinkedIn profile, the rates will be higher as each service is usually priced individually. Though many companies do have bundles, not all bundles will contain all services. 

How do resume writing companies justify their fees?

Professional resume writing service costs are built around more than a person sitting at a computer typing words onto a page. It's about how much time is spent on each resume writing project. The average resume writing project consumes up to 10 cumulative hours. 

When an order is received, someone has to make sure all of the documents, intake questions, and job target links are received.

The writer then goes through everything to compare what was received with the sample job links to formulate a plan of action. Sometimes this period of time also includes a conference call with you, the client. 

Once the writer begins working on your project, they'll perform more research into your background and what prospective companies look for in job seekers. 

After the first draft is delivered, you'll be expected to go through it with a fine-toothed comb to notate any revisions you deem necessary - remembering that your resume isn't a chronicle of everything you've done during your career but a summary of your achievements as they pertain to a particular job. 

Finally, the resume writer reviews your suggested edits and acts as an advisor on whether the changes should be accepted. 

Most resume writing projects take one week from start to finish, although some can take longer depending on how quickly you and your writer collaborate. You can expect to spend $750+ on a top executive resume writer or $150-$450 on an entry-level resume writing service. The fees a given writer charges are driven by their experience and education level, quality of deliverables, and amount of time spent on your document.

Experience and Education Level

In the resume writing industry, there is a close correlation between price and quality.

If you work with an experienced resume writer who graduated from a top university, you can expect their fees to be in the range that other professional service providers would charge.

To put it in perspective, accountants and lawyers charge between $75-300 an hour for their services. You can expect to pay a similar hourly rate for a highly-qualified resume writer.

Should I pay someone to write my resume? How much should I spend?

Think of hiring a resume writer as an investment in your career. If you are having a hard time crafting your resume, are in a time crunch, or could use the help of a 3 rd party to help you identify what is most important to highlight, working with a resume writer can be a great option.

How much you spend on your resume will depend on how much you value quality and your budget.

We'll argue that it's worth spending about 1-2% of your annual salary on a quality resume.

To put this amount into perspective, consider that wealth managers charge (at least) a 1% fee to manage your investment portfolio, which typically provides an 8-10% annual return.

Would it be reasonable to invest 1% of your annual salary into getting a document that could very well open the door to a higher salary?

For either investment, results aren't guaranteed.

However, they are likely based on historical performance.

Simply put, if a writer charges under $200 for your resume, they would be making around minimum wage after taxes, business expenses, and marketing costs are factored into account.

It is just not a feasible pricing model.

If this business model works, it's probably because the company is either cutting corners or outsourcing its writing internationally:

Cutting corners

Some resume writers reuse significant portions of your existing content and/or do not provide a one-on-one consultation. Instead, all of your communication with your writer will be via email.

If you would like to work with a resume writer but don’t mind putting in additional legwork on your end, a lower-priced service could be an option.

However, if you are looking for a truly bespoke service that will add value by helping you brainstorm content and rewrite your entire document from the ground up, you may be left disappointed.

Outsourcing

Given their fee structure, many low-priced resume writing services outsource their writing to non-native English speakers abroad. While we don’t view this to be an ethical practice, it is an unfortunate reality in the industry.

If you come across a company that is quite inexpensive and does not allow a phone consultation, it could potentially be outsourcing its writing abroad.

How Much Does a Professional Resume Writer Cost?

The average cost of a resume writer is $527, based on data from 90 professional resume writers. The cost of resume writing does vary significantly, from below $200 to multiple thousands of dollars. For example, we saw professional resume writing priced at $2,275, $2,450 and $3,000. However, these higher prices are typically reserved for high-end or executive resume writing. 

Deals can be found if you’re at the earlier stages of your career (not an executive, manager, etc.) and looking for budget resume writing services. 

For example, TopResume is a large, reputable resume writing service (and one of the resume writing services we recommend ) with writing services starting at $149.  

What Determines the Cost of a Resume Writing Service?

When we looked at the cost of various resume writing services, we noticed multiple factors that seem to correlate with cost…

1. Location of the Resume Writer

Professional resume writers located in areas with a higher cost of living tend to charge more.

If you’re looking for a good deal on a resume writing service, you may be able to find a very skilled resume writer who simply lives and works in a less expensive city/state, and therefore charges less. For example, the typical resume writer in Milwaukee is going to be charging a lot less than in New York, even with more experience.

However, if you’re applying for finance positions in New York, you’re probably better off with a resume writer who knows that market! So be careful – cheaper isn’t always better. 

2. Writing Experience

The next factor that determines the cost of a professional resume writer is their experience. Resume writers who have been working for more time tend to charge higher rates.

3. Certifications

On average, we saw resume writers charging $100-200 more than their peers if they possessed one or more professional resume writing certifications. 

It may be worth paying extra to get a resume writer who’s certified by a large organization like the Professional Association of Resume Writers .

4. Add-Ons/Packages

For this study, we looked at just the cost of a resume, not LinkedIn profile writing or cover letter writing.

However, add-ons and extras did influence the average cost of resume writing that we found, because some resume writers include a LinkedIn profile or other extras with their “base” service offering for no extra charge. (Or another way of looking at it: You’re paying for it, but it’s already built into the price).

5. Notoriety/”Fame”

Some resume writers have been featured in large publications like Forbes, or have large followings on social media . This often means they’re quite busy and can charge more. More demand for their services leads to higher rates.

Whether these resume writers are the most skilled at delivering a great resume for your job search is a difficult question to answer. Some are among the best, and some aren’t. The real cost of hiring a resume writer

Decided to hire a professional to help you with your resume? Look out for these common pitfalls (aka. "Here's how to not get scammed").

The high cost of cheap resumes

Found a resume writing service advertising significantly lower prices than those listed above? Like anything in life, if it seems too good to be true, it probably is. Cheap services are often outsourced to beginners or to non-English speaking countries.

More money ≠ better quality

If cheap resumes are bad, more expensive services must be better, right? Not necessarily. There's a limit to how much bang you can expect from your buck, even from high-end services. Above a certain price range, paying more isn’t going to get you a better service, just a more expensive one.

You'll neeed more than one resume

If you think hiring a resume writer will somehow land you with a single, perfect resume you can use for the rest of your career, think again. Tailoring your resume to the job you’re applying for will net you better results than having a polished but generic resume, which means you’re looking at paying extra for each resume you need. Depending on how widely you’re casting your net, this can really start to add up!

The information on your resume may not be accurate

On one hand, good resume writers will always take the time to understand your background and represent it correctly. On the other hand, others may choose to take a shortcut and insert extra information just because it sounds good. If that happens, you'll most likely be caught and immediately rejected. It doesn't matter that you didn't lie deliberately — you're responsible for the information on your resume, so always check it thoroughly before you hit "submit."

Money back guarantees aren't always what they seem

Some resume writing services will offer a 'guarantee' as a way of putting your mind at ease. Despite appearances, this isn't actually a good thing. Nobody can guarantee that you'll land a job, or even an interview. In most cases, a 'guarantee'  only means that they’ll keep rewriting your resume if it doesn’t land you any interviews — but if they aren’t successful the first time, it’s unlikely they’ll magically improve the second or third.

It isn't 100% above board

Some recruiters might not care that you hired a third party to write your resume, but others may see it as cheating or plagiarism. If in doubt, it's best to make sure that all the materials you submit as part of the hiring process — including your resume — are your own original work.

Average Costs for Resume Writing

As you will see below, resume writing prices can range drastically. Not all resume writers are created equally. Some resume writers work great with entry-level candidates and they charge very low rates. If you are more senior in your career, you can expect to pay a bit more.

Below we have compiled data from 45 different resume writing services who advertise specifically to entry, professional, and executive-level job seekers.

How much do resume services cost?

We found a range of prices for resume services from $99 to $2597. 

The average cost for an entry-level resume is $220; mid-level is $422; executive-level is $1252.

The overall average cost for all professional resume services is $631.

How Much Do Professional Resume Services Cost?

Keep reading for specific data on each of the resume services we researched.

Entry-Level Resume Service Costs

Entry-level resumes are by far going to be the most affordable and low costing resume writers in the market. The fact is, as an entry-level job seeker the resume is just easier to write and can be offered at a lower rate.

We’ve added pricing info from 15 entry-level resume services below:

  • Market Connections – $99
  • Resumes Planet – $109
  • Resumes for You – $128
  • Monster – $129
  • Action Resume Service – $135
  • Career Perfect – $140
  • Capstone Resumes – $149
  • Resume Prime – $150
  • Resumention – $156
  • Resume Writing – $169
  • Employment Boost – $169
  • Career Thinker – $379
  • Resume World – $395
  • Find My Profession – $395
  • Great Resumes Fast – $595

Average Entry-Level Resume Cost: $220

Check out our list of the Best Affordable Resume Writing Services .

Mid-Level Resume Service Costs

Mid-level resume writing services are for anyone with 3+ years of experience but not quite in an executive-level position. This is the point in your career that a professional resume writing service can really help take you to that next level.

We’ve added pricing info from 15 professional resume services below:

  • Resumes to You – $229
  • Evolution Coaching – $249
  • Market Connections – $275
  • Resume Target – $300
  • Quality Resume Services – $323
  • Resume Right – $399
  • Resume Spice – $459
  • iCareer Solutions – $495
  • Knock Em Dead – $589
  • Find My Profession – $595
  • Scientech Resumes – $695
  • Resume World Inc – $695
  • Written By A Pro – $695
  • Great Resumes Fast – $799
  • Exclusive Executive Resumes – $800

Average Professional Resume Cost: $422

Senior-Executive Resume Service Costs

Executive and C-level resumes require the highest level of skill to create. At the executive level, jobs are extremely competitive and your resume is your foot in the door. If you don’t have an executive-level resume, you can guarantee your competition will. For this reason, and because executive resumes require such a higher level of skill to master, the prices are the highest.

We’ve added pricing info from 15 executive resume services below:

  • Employment Boost – $429
  • About Jobs – $549
  • Resume Spice – $569
  • iCareer Solutions – $595
  • Resume Pilots – $679
  • Find My Profession – $795
  • Off the Clock Resumes – $799
  • Great Resumes Fast – $899
  • Executive Resume Writer – $1,200
  • Career Steering – $1,695
  • An Expert Resume – $1,697
  • Get Hired Stay Hired – $1,895
  • Exclusive Executive Resumes – $2,000
  • The Writing Guru – $2,395
  • Mary Elizabeth Bradford – $2,597

Average Executive Resume Cost: $1,252

Additional Services and Fees

After looking at how much to write a resume, the cost could be increased if you choose to add on services. There are different features that can be included. These will vary per site and it can boost the overall price of your order. These additional services can be useful and will enhance your chances of getting noticed.

Here are some popular services you can add when placing an order.

  • Cover letter – A personalized cover letter will grab the attention of hiring managers and highlight your experience and career goals. It is suggested to always include a cover letter when applying for any position. How much do resume writers charge for a cover letter? It will average around $125.
  • LinkedIn Profile – This is an important thing to have as it will allow employers to communicate directly with you and see your list of experiences and past positions. A LinkedIn profile is a powerful tool and you can hire a pro to create a personal profile for around $175. If you already have a profile and just need it updated, your current resume information will be used at an average cost of $75.
  • Thank You Letters – After you have had an interview, it is wise to follow it up with a thank you letter. This will set you apart from other applicants. How much does a professional resume cost with a thank you letter? It will be the base cost of the resume plus an average of $100.

When comparing different online services, it can be beneficial to find one that features a package deal. This will allow you to get a standard resume at the desired level and will also include some of the mentioned additional services.

For example, an entry-level resume package may contain your basic resume with a LinkedIn profile for a cost of $300. Many packages will have a slight discount, so it can be beneficial to use these options instead of purchasing individual services.

You may also find websites that offer a standard package or a Total Package. An example of a standard package will include a document in Word and a cover letter.

If you upgrade to the higher package option, a thank you letter and a reference page may be added as well as documents in a PDF. These have an average value of $150, but overall costs do not increase that much.

How much do resumes cost as a package? The standard option may run $250 while the Total package is just $275, so you get a great value with the added services.

Stressed about your resume? Here are 5 things to know before hiring a resume writing service

thumbnail

Whether you're merely updating your resume or creating an entirely new one, resume writing can be a very stressful task. That's why many job seekers resort to hiring a resume writing service.

As a founder of multiple resume writing services who has been in the recruitment industry for more than 20 years, a question I get asked all the time is, What are the downsides of using a professional resume writer?

Here are five little-known facts to know before using a resume writing service:

1. The process may take longer than you expect

It's natural to think that if you're forking up money for a resume service do all the heavy lifting, things will be done before you know it. But writing a quality resume takes time, especially with so many people on the job hunt today. Many resume writers require about week or longer, depending on factors like how much revision is needed, their bandwidth, or your job experience level. In some ways, using a resume service actually means you're prioritizing quality over speed, so keep this in mind if application deadlines are on the horizon.

2. The writers aren't always as qualified as you think

Many services offer unbelievably low rates — but only because they need to in order to sustain a profitable business model. This is usually a red flag. More often than not, a low rate means you're getting an inexperienced writer who is willing to be compensated for much less. (Believe it or not, some services even hire a fresh-faced grad straight out of college.)

Services typically charge anywhere from $100 to $400, depending on how advanced your resume needs to be. Another trap to avoid is the "$25 resume and a 24-hour turnaround time." Remember, the writer's job is to create a compelling document that's more than just a history of your career, and if they're not spending more than a few days on your resume, expect to get something very crappy.

To avoid getting an inexperienced writer, do your research on the service. It also helps to call them to ask for samples and confirm that your assigned writer has had some sort of formal training on resume writing, especially in your industry.

3. The process is not as easy as you may think

A common misconception about resume writing services is that they do all the work for you. But the reality is that they can't even start working on your resume until you've filled out an extensive form detailing all the necessary information about your work history, skills and professional achievements.

Also expect to do a lot of back-and-forth collaboration with your writer via phone and email. And remember, you'll have to offer them feedback once they send you their first draft. It may take a few rounds before you agree on a final version.

Top SpaceX HR exec: Here’s what it takes to score a job at Elon Musk's company

4. You might be misled if you don't read the fine print

Many services provide some sort of guarantee, whether it's doubling your interviews , offering unlimited revisions or giving you a refund if you're unhappy with the turnout. While these promises may sound reassuring, it's important to read the fine print, as these guarantees are often not as amazing as they sound.

For example, an "interview guarantee" usually means you'll get a chance to have your resume rewritten, not that you'll somehow get an interview no matter what. However, if the company did a poor job writing your resume the first time, chances are the quality won't improve the second time around. Similarly, a promise of "unlimited revisions" is often void after a predetermined deadline has passed.

5. You probably don't need one

Hiring a professional resume writing service isn't always the best choice for everyone. It really depends on how much experience you have and what you're looking for. If you're unsure, consider the questions below:

  • Are you qualified for the position you want next? A resume writer isn't a magician — he or she can't make you stand out if you don't have the skills to begin with.
  • Are you looking for a raise or promotion? Hiring a professional writer is a good idea if you're looking for more money, responsibilities and a higher title. Since there's a lot of competition out there, you'll want your resume to stand out and use all the help you can get.
  • Do you make more than $40,000 a year? It's important to consider where you're putting your money and whether it's a smart financial decision. If you've just graduated and are applying to a very entry-level job, you won't have a lot of experience to deck out your resume — and that's okay.
